Q: Is 248,335,216 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 248,335,216 is a composite number.

Why is 248,335,216 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 248,335,216 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 16 47 94 188 376 752 330,233 660,466 1,320,932 2,641,864 5,283,728 15,520,951 31,041,902 62,083,804 124,167,608 and 248,335,216, with no remainder.

Since 248,335,216 cannot be divided by just 1 and 248,335,216, it is a composite number.
